San Mateo fell victim to Hayward and their airtight pitching crew on Saturday. They took a 4-0 hit to the loss column at the hands of the Farmers. The Bearcats were given a dose of their own medicine in this game as the Farmers apparently hadn't forgotten their loss the last time these teams played back in February of 2024.
San Mateo saw four different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Hayato Nishiyama, who went 1-for-3 with two stolen bases.
This is the second loss in a row for San Mateo and nudges their season record down to 6-6. As for Hayward, their win ended a six-game drought on the road dating back to last season and puts them at 3-8.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. San Mateo will square off against Half Moon Bay at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. The Bearcats are facing the Cougars at the right time seeing as the Cougars are stuck on a five-game losing streak. As for Hayward, they will face off against Castro Valley at 4:00 p.m. on Monday.
